I'm not sure which state you're looking for, but I just checked July 2013 and there is availability. It also says there is availibility in the US for June and August.

Try these tips when you do your search on the MS website by clicking on the RCI link:

1) Search for the exact week you want. Under the months click on the one you want and then click on the calendar for the exact dates you want. You will then get a list of all of the properties available during that week.

2) If your dates are flexible, click on the month you want and see what resorts are available for which dates.

3) Availability changes daily if not hourly. I usually check the website once a day to see if the resort and week I want have come up. I know it may take more work, but that worked better for me than calling MS everyday and having them check. If you see what you want, book it online(DON'T CALL MS TO BOOK IT!). I did that for one of my reservations and it was gone by time MS went in to book it. Thankfully, it came up again and I booked it immediately. If you don't have enough points in the use year of your trip. MS will call you to see how you want to use your points.

Good luck and I hope these suggestions help.
I think if you look closer you'll see there's very little of interest and very little on the DVC list. For example, If I look for June, US and put in beach as a qualifying factor you get almost nothing. 21 total resorts on the RCI points side (which is where DVC would come from) and 48 on the weeks side. Most of those are in places like Branson and Orlando and only a couple of Gold Crown options and mostly non rated resorts.
 
I don't have actual experience to know if this is true, but it did come straight from an RCI manager on the January Member Cruise...

Although DVC members can only see about 500 properties on the web site, if there is another RCI property that a member desperately wants to go to, they will supposedly work with the member to try to make it happen, "based on availability, of course." This would almost certainly be a major, major trade down as the ones that we have easy access to are supposedly their best properties, but hey, if someone wants to spend their points on it...

During the RCI presentation on the cruise, I got the feeling that RCI is pretty desperate to get people to trade their DVC points to them. The managers giving the presentation seemed to be extremely helpful. I just wish they would show the RCI "Signature Selections" properties on the web site, but when I asked about that, they indicated that there are no plans to show them there in the future.

It sounds like you were talking to DVC sales and not RCI. DVD makes the decision which properties to offer and they will consider adding options if you request it but it will take a year or 2 even if it happens. They won't offer properties in the Orlando area or generally new properties. They try to offer the top end options across the range of options. If there's no top end options they will consider second tier options to get something in an area not covered otherwise. My info suggests that you were told incorrectly, they will not offer you options not on the DVC-RCI list.

I also think you were oversold on how important DVC is to RCI. RCI doesn't get desperate over a single or handful of options. As for Signature collection options, I think you want to stay away from those using points given how high they are and that some of the options are easy to get in RCI for regular members.
